Explosions rock churches in Nigeria (1st Update)

Lagos, Nigeria (PANA) - Churches in two cities in Nigeria's northern Kaduna state were rocked by explosions during service on Sunday, the police have confirmed.

The first two explosions occurred at churches in Wusasa and Sabon Gari areas of Zaria, while the third one went off at a church in the state capital, Kaduna, located some 60 kilometres away, according to state police spokesman Aminu Lawal.

Lawal said rescue efforts were underway, and that security agents have cordoned off the affected  areas. He has yet to give casualty figures.

The explosions are the latest of such attacks that now seem to occur every Sunday.

Last Sunday, many people died when two churches were attacked, one in the central city of Jos by a suicide bomber and another in the northern town of Biu by four gunmen.

The Islamic sect Boko Haram later claimed responsibility for the attacks.
